Pace Park is a suburban playground in Hamilton, Ohio on the banks of Two Mile Creek just before it flows into the great Miami River. The baseball facility is a backstop.
Hamilton Park Rules
*All parks open at dawn and close at dusk.
* The following are prohibited; fires (except in picnic grills), defacing public property, littering, alcoholic beverages, gambling, illegal drugs, weapons.
* All animals must be leashed (no longer than 8 feet) and waste removed.
* The following are only allowed in designated areas, bicycles, roller skates, motor vehicles, organized athletic play.
* The following require special permits, overnight camping, vending of any kind.
Please respect these and all local, State of Ohio, and United States Statutes.
